Factors Affecting RO Membrane Lifespan
Water Quality
The quality of the water being processed is a major factor. If the water has high levels of contaminants such as chlorine, sediment, or heavy metals, it can significantly reduce the lifespan of the RO membrane. For example, water with high chlorine content can damage the membrane material. In areas with poor water quality, membranes may need replacement every 1 – 2 years, while in regions with relatively clean water, they can last up to 5 years (source: Water Quality Association).

Operating Conditions
The temperature, pressure, and flow rate during operation also matter. High temperatures can accelerate membrane degradation. Optimal operating temperature is usually between 5 – 45°C. If the pressure is too high, it can cause mechanical stress on the membrane. Membranes in systems with stable operating conditions generally last longer.
Membrane Quality
Not all RO membranes are created equal. High – quality membranes from reputable manufacturers are designed to withstand more wear and tear. Premium membranes might cost more initially but can have a lifespan of 3 – 5 years, compared to lower – quality ones that may last only 1 – 2 years.
Comparing Different RO Membrane Lifespans
Membrane Type | Average Lifespan | Cost | Suitable for |
Standard Cellulose Acetate Membrane | 1 – 2 years | Low | Moderately clean water |
Thin – Film Composite Membrane | 3 – 5 years | High | Water with various contaminants |
Common Misconceptions about RO Membrane Lifespan
⚠ Warning: A common mistake is thinking that RO membranes can last indefinitely if the water looks clean. In reality, even clear water can contain dissolved contaminants that can damage the membrane over time. Another misconception is that increasing the pressure will improve the membrane’s performance without affecting its lifespan. In fact, excessive pressure can shorten the membrane’s life.
Steps to Prolong RO Membrane Lifespan
- Pre – Treatment: Install a pre – filter to remove large particles and chlorine. This reduces the load on the RO membrane.
- Regular Flushing: Flush the RO system regularly, at least once a week. This helps remove accumulated contaminants.
- Monitor Water Quality: Test the water regularly to detect any changes in contaminant levels. Adjust the system accordingly.
- Maintain Operating Conditions: Keep the temperature, pressure, and flow rate within the recommended range.
- Use Compatible Chemicals: When cleaning the system, use only chemicals recommended by the membrane manufacturer.

Case Study: Our Experience with RO Membrane Lifespan
Our team was involved in a water purification project in 2025. We installed RO systems in an industrial area where the water had high levels of heavy metals. Initially, we used standard cellulose acetate membranes. However, due to the poor water quality, the membranes started to show signs of degradation within 6 months. We then switched to thin – film composite membranes. After implementing proper pre – treatment and regular maintenance, these membranes lasted for over 3 years, significantly improving the efficiency of the water purification process.
